NASHVILLE – January 31, 2025 – The much-anticipated Beacons is
out today! An epic double-genre, double album of
unadulterated Americana and progressive bluegrass. In some of their
most impressive songwriting to date, Nefesh Mountain
tackles challenging and personal topics such as infertility, sobriety,
parenthood, and our world’s divisive human relationships.
Beacons' two full-length albums are distinctly different,
while clearly emanating from what makes Nefesh Mountain unique in the
first place—vast musical knowledge and equally vast curiosity, paired
with immaculate musicianship. The bold project emerged
from a genuine and wholehearted attempt to transform the world around
them. Soon after wrapping a whirlwind tour booked to complement their
mission of spreading a newly embraced mantra of radical love,
co-founders Doni Zasloff and Eric
Lindberg immersed themselves in the feverish writing of
songs that turned their frustrations and fears into irrepressible hope,
all while reaching far beyond their bluegrass roots and forging a
fiercely joyful sound unbound by genre convention. By the time they had
completed that process of musical alchemy, the New York-based
husband-and-wife duo had profoundly refined the band’s vision and
voice, and arrived at the unfettered radiance of Beacons,
affirming Nefesh Mountain as a singular musical force—one whose deeply
impassioned songwriting awakens us to new ways of navigating an
endlessly troubled world.
On Beacons, Lindberg takes the
helm as primary songwriter, producer and brings with him formidable
musician chops which showcase him moving easily between acoustic
guitar, electric guitar, and banjo. Zasloff who co-wrote and
co-produced the album with Lindberg enhances every track with her
intuitive lead and harmony vocals.

Recorded
primarily at Sound Emporium Studios in Nashville, Beacons expands
on the soulful intentionality Nefesh Mountain has brought to their
music since forming a decade ago. Alongside Lindberg and Zasloff, the
album features their touring bandmates along with special guests like Greg
Leisz (pedal-steel guitar), Jerry
Douglas (Dobro), Sam Bush (mandolin), Rob
McCoury (banjo), Cody Kilby (guitar), Mark
Schatz (bass), and Stuart Duncan
(fiddle).
Some of the stand out tracks on the project include
“Regrets
in the Rearview,” “Mother,” the Tony Rice tribute “Man of
Manzanita,” “Milestoned,” “Race to Run,” and “Better
Angels.”
Beacons radiates Lindberg and Zasloff’s fearless musical
innovativeness woven into lyrics of life-affirming gratitude and
curiosity.

About Nefesh
Mountain
Nefesh
Mountain is a pioneering force in the world of bluegrass and Americana,
bringing together a unique blend of musical virtuosity, spirituality,
and cultural diversity. Founded by Eric Lindberg and Doni Zasloff, the
band has toured internationally and gained critical acclaim for their
boundary-pushing sound. Their previous albums, including Songs for the Sparrows
and Beneath the Open
Sky, have been hailed as fresh, meaningful contributions to
the bluegrass genre, weaving together traditional roots music with new
perspectives.
